
A pattern seems to be emerging where the guys brought in for Twenty20 alone seem to be doing little, and then all of a sudden they win a match single-handedly.
Gilchrist did it with his hundred a couple of weeks ago, and now
Symonds for Surrey yesterday, hitting
7 boundaries, all sixes.
In a game like Twenty20 that's all a bit hit or miss, I imagine it's no surprise that there's few solid week in, week out performers. And if you can win 2 or 3 matches pretty much by yourself, I guess that's pretty good value.
